Chermay have just found her biggest fan inTom Hanks!

After Cher joked on the show that she wasn’t “a big Cher fan” and didn’t watch her own films or listen to her own songs often, Hanks responded, “You’re missing out.”

“Motion picture perfection —Mamma Mia! 2,” Hanks, 67, said of the 2018 film. “When she busts out ‘Fernando,’ the world stops. Suns clash with the stars. It’s perfection!”

“Let’s have a Cher-a-thon!” Roberts added.

Hanks and Roberts — who snapped a few behind-the-scenesphotos with Cher— also raved about theirlove for socceron the show.

When host Norton asked Roberts about being a fan of Manchester United, theLeave the World Behindactress explained that she’s even been to the team’s home turf at Old Trafford. “I’m a true fan,” she said, before Norton showed off a few photos, including one of her posing with Marcus Rashford and another of her holding a jersey with her name on the back.

Hanks also described his love for Aston Villa F.C., a team that he said is “doing quite well this year” despite a few jeers from the studio audience. “Anybody can root for Man United,” Hanks said with a grin, before Roberts clapped back, “Oh, that’s not cool.”

Hanks' fandom for the team came during his “first time” in England, he said, when he spotted the team’s name on the BBC and was hooked. “Aston Villa, well that sounds like a lovely little place.”

“And then turns out it’s in Birmingham. It’s a fabulous place. Villa Park is a magnificent stand to go to,” he added, before Graham shared an image of him cheering on the team. “And they gave me a jersey that said ‘Julia’ on the back.”

Chalametdescribed the talk show lineupof himself, Hanks, Roberts and Cher as “a trip.”

“Tom’s talking about gravity, I’m up here with Cher and Julia Roberts,” the Oscar nominee said, before Hanks responded jokingly, “Well, you’re in the big time now, get used to it! By the way, go get us some sandwiches, would you?”
